JurisCorp banking equity partner duo Nand Gopal Anand, Pratish Kumar join JSA

JurisCorp equity partners in its banking practice, Delhi-based Nand Gopal Anand and Mumbai-baseed Pratish Kumar, have joined J Sagar Associates (JSA) as partners in its Gurugram and Mumbai offices repsectively, according to a firm release.

HSA hires ELP associate partner Ravi Jain into Mumbai projects & infra corporate

HSA Advocates has hired Ravi Jain from Economic Laws Practice (ELP) as a partner in its projects, energy & infrastructure practice.

CAM entices Bharti Airtel group GC Sameer Chugh to private practice as Delhi TMT partner

Cyril Amarchand Mangaldas has hired Sameer Chugh as Delhi-based corporate and technology, media & telecommunication (TMT) and regulatory partner.

Khaitan acqui-hires 2018 Chennai start-up Assentio with Kannan, Cherian, Gopalakrishnan

Khaitan & Co has bolted on the Chennai-based law firm Assentio Legal, which had been started by Thriyambak Kannan, Rohan Cherian and Renu Gopalakrishnan, who will join from 1 July with their team in Khaitan’s Chennai and Bengaluru offices.

Luthra homegrown IBC + fin partner Avinash Subramanian joins AZB Mumbai • 7th partner exit during spat

AZB & Partners has hired L&L Partners Mumbai-based partner Avinash Subramanian as a partner in its restructuring, IBC and structured finance practice in Mumbai.

KPMG-bestie Advaita suffers another body blow as HSA raids Delhi dry with Singh-Shankar-Dutta trio

HSA Advocates has hired Advaita Legal partner Shailendra Kumar Singh, counsel Alok Shankar and principal Monali Dutta as partners in HSA’s Delhi office with their teams of another seven fee-earners.
